Vectrus Task Order Manager in Kuwait
Overview
This Location will be physically located in Kuwait in support of LOGCAPV
Under the supervision of Senior Task Order Manager as applicable, The Task Order Manager is responsible to the Senior Task Order Manager for the day-to-day operational execution of all LOGCAP Program functions. Task Order Manager is responsible for overall problem resolution, planning, execution, and leadership of LOGCAP forward functions. Responsible for budget for the Task Order project and profit/loss responsibilities. The Task Order Manager must demonstrate exemplary management and leadership capabilities, especially in the areas of collaboration, team building, talent development, fiscal and human resources management, and process improvement. The Task Order Manager respects and responds to the Voice of the Customer (VOC); leads the LOGCAP team to the highest level of execution of the Statement of Work (SOW); and insure the alignment of the program with the vision and goals of the Customer and Vectrus. He/she may be responsible for the day to day operations of the major programs areas of Program Management, Quality Control, Safety, HR, Finance, Contract Management, Logistics, ESH, Fire Department, Air Traffic Control, Supply, Badging and Screening, Food Service, Laundry and Fuel Service Operations. The Task Order Manager interfaces directly with prime contractor leadership at all levels in the location for mission accomplishment and problem resolution. Manages and directs engineering/operations on a major LOGCAP V IDIQ task project, or manages multiple IDIQ tasks, providing necessary project management and leadership to assure technical, cost, and schedule deliverables.

Working Conditions:
Duties will involve the conduct of work in the outdoors with a potential exposure to extreme climatic conditions including frequent dust storms, and high temperatures; up to 130F degrees in the summer months, as well as extreme cold areas of the world such as the Korean peninsula. Potential exposure to chemical or biological agents could exist.
Employee use of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) in certain areas is required. Such PPE includes but is not limited to head, foot, hand, torso, respiratory, vision and hearing protective devices.
Physical Requirements:
Light work. Exerting up to 20 pounds of force occasionally, and/or up to 10 pounds of force frequently, and/or a negligible amount of force constantly to move objects. If the use of arm and/or leg controls requires exertion of forces greater than that for sedentary work and the worker sits most of the time, the job is rated for light work.
Work may require heavy lifting, stooping, climbing, prolonged standing, prolonged sitting, and working with or in areas where a potential could exist for exposure to physical, chemical, or biological agents.
